- Verbe
- (temporal location) Formerly, and habitually or repeatedly, but possibly no longer.
- I used to be undecided, but now I’m not so sure. I used to like that band and I still do. I used to know a guy from the UK who pronounced "mother" without the "r". It used to be me, sitting in that chair. There used to be open fields here. Now it's a shopping mall.
- (temporal location) Formerly, and habitually or repeatedly, but possibly no longer.
- Adjectif
- IDI (with noun phrase) Accustomed to, tolerant or accepting of.
- I am used to cleaning up other people’s mess. I became used to his ways.
- IDI (with noun phrase) Accustomed to, tolerant or accepting of.
